Ajax 无刷新在注册用户名时判断是否为空是否被使用

 更新时间:2014年05月15日 10:49:42   作者:  
这篇文章主要介绍了Ajax 无刷新在注册用户名时判断是否为空是否被使用,需要的朋友可以参考下
复制代码 代码如下:

var xmlHttp;
uName() //用户名失去焦点时
{
if(all.uname.=="")
{
all.l1.innerHTML="不能为空!";
setTimeout("close(1)",1500);
return;
}
else
{
xmlHttp=new ActiveXObject("Microsoft.XMLHTTP");
xmlHttp.onreadystatechange=deal; //回调函数
var url="aJax.aspx?user='"+all.uname.+"'"; //将要跳转到检测用户名的页面
xmlHttp.open("get",url,true); //用 get 模式提交表单 到 url ;并启动 一步处理
xmlHttp.send(null); //发送
}
}
deal()
{
//alert(xmlHttp.readystate+"__"+xmlHttp.status);
if(xmlHttp.readystate!=4)
{return; }

if(xmlHttp.status!=200) //等于500 时是 sql 语句或数据库的错误
{return;}
//

var num = xmlHttp.responseText; //接收服务器发送的信息
//alert(num);
all.l1.innerText="";
if(num>0)
{
all.l1.innerText="次用户名已被使用!";
}
else
{
all.l1.innerText="√";
}

}

相关文章

  • 基于h5 ajax实现手机定位(demo)

    基于h5 ajax实现手机定位(demo)

    最近没有项目做,正有朋友请帮忙实现手机定位功能,实现方法有很多种,我是用h5和ajax实现的手机定位,只是个demo,后续还要继续完善的,在此分享给大家,需要的朋友可以参考下
    2015-09-09
  • layui Ajax请求给下拉框赋值的实例

    layui Ajax请求给下拉框赋值的实例

    今天小编就为大家分享一篇layui Ajax请求给下拉框赋值的实例,具有很好的参考价值,希望对大家有所帮助。一起跟随小编过来看看吧
    2018-08-08
  • AJAX级联下拉框的简单实现案例

    AJAX级联下拉框的简单实现案例

    本篇文章主要是对AJAX级联下拉框的简单实现案例进行了介绍,需要的朋友可以过来参考下,希望对大家有所帮助
    2014-02-02
  • Ajax与JSON的一些学习总结

    Ajax与JSON的一些学习总结

    Ajax技术的核心是XMLHttpRequest对象(简称XHR),可以通过使用XHR对象获取到服务器的数据,然后再通过DOM将数据插入到页面中呈现。虽然名字中包含XML,但Ajax通讯与数据格式无关,所以我们的数据格式可以是XML或JSON等格式
    2012-08-08
  • 基于HTML5 Ajax实现文件上传并显示进度条

    基于HTML5 Ajax实现文件上传并显示进度条

    这篇文章主要介绍了基于HTML5 Ajax实现文件上传并显示进度条的相关资料,需要的朋友可以参考下
    2016-02-02
  • ajax后台处理返回json值示例代码

    ajax后台处理返回json值示例代码

    很多的新手朋友们不知道ajax如何处理返回json值,在本文将为大家详细介绍下
    2013-09-09
  • 浅析Ajax的 原理及优缺点

    浅析Ajax的 原理及优缺点

    本文从ajax技术的背景、原理、ajax的名字,ajax所包含的技术等方面展开话题,介绍ajax的原理及优缺点。本文关于ajax的原理及优缺点介绍的非常详细,具有参考借鉴价值,感兴趣的小伙伴一起学习吧
    2016-04-04
  • asp.net中mvc使用ajax提交参数的匹配问题解决探讨

    asp.net中mvc使用ajax提交参数的匹配问题解决探讨

    本文为大家介绍下使用javaScript解决asp.net中mvc使用ajax提交参数的匹配问题,遇到类似情况的朋友可以参考下,希望对大家有所帮助
    2013-07-07
  • ajax返回的json内容进行排序使用sort()方法实现

    ajax返回的json内容进行排序使用sort()方法实现

    关于ajax返回的json内容进行排序,主要使用sort()对数组的元素进行排序,具体实现如下,感兴趣的朋友可以参考下哈,希望对大家有所帮助
    2013-07-07
  • Ajax核心XMLHttpRequest总结

    Ajax核心XMLHttpRequest总结

    本文主要是给大家总结了一下Ajax的核心内容XMLHttpRequest的相关知识,十分的详细,推荐给大家,需要的小伙伴参考下。
    2015-02-02

最新评论